/core/includes/assets/js/encoder-form.js causes jQuery deprecation warnings

$
0
0

Replies: 0

Hey guys;
just wanted to let you know that jQuery Migrate Helper is throwing deprecation warnings pointing at a .js library central to your plugin:

`[…]/wp-content/plugins/email-encoder-bundle/core/includes/assets/js/encoder-form.js:38:12): jQuery.fn.keyup() event shorthand is deprecated
[…]/wp-content/plugins/email-encoder-bundle/core/includes/assets/js/encoder-form.js:51:10): jQuery.fn.keyup() event shorthand is deprecated
[…]/wp-content/plugins/email-encoder-bundle/core/includes/assets/js/encoder-form.js:65:10): jQuery.fn.keyup() event shorthand is deprecated
[…]/wp-content/plugins/email-encoder-bundle/core/includes/assets/js/encoder-form.js:67:38): jQuery.fn.bind() is deprecated
[…]/wp-content/plugins/email-encoder-bundle/core/includes/assets/js/encoder-form.js:71:36): jQuery.fn.click() event shorthand is deprecated`

Perhaps you could see to those bits getting mended with an upcoming release? That would be much appreciated, thank you.
